Pros: Ergonomics fabulous, simple controls, good color rendering and especially of the complexion, Kodak sensor, silent shutter, weather sealing, sturdy body, now low price, anti-dust system.

Cons: hardly usable above ISO 400 due to noise, high weight (though with battery grip), sensors alone 5mpx.

Opinion: One of the "manual" digital cameras. Extremely sturdy, well-tropical conditions, can survive without a shot being fired in a flight of four feet falling on the ground. The opposite is the strength given by the weight when used with the battery grip. The Kodak sensor offers beautiful colors and especially to his best in the flesh tones. The ergonomics are superb, fell into the hands wonderfully well, and with the battery grip is even better. Unfortunately suffers tremendamende at a higher ISO to 400. Personally, I try to only use it at ISO 100 or 200 (so obvious with long exposures, tripod and remote shutter release). The price really makes it readily accessible to all and remains constant for years. Whip the JPG respectable, perfectly usable. Pros: Unsurpassed ergonomics, weather sealed body at the highest level, small but very bright viewfinder, click "plushy", kodak sensor, anti-dust system. Sublime in B & W. ... and many haughty things ...

Cons: Now ... a vintage year of production, 2003 (only up to 400iso).

Opinion: In my opinion, an indestructible car with a sensor but only 5mpx quality Kodak. Jpg ready to use high quality and astonishing colors. Taking plush and with very little vibration. This machine has a fantastic ergonomics seems made on purpose for her hand. With the figure of a slot machine with optical I bought 10 bodies with lenses for my students, a true "school ship".
